    In each game, the contestant (an adult) is asked a series of up to eleven questions, spanning ten subjects (such as history, maths or science) taken from textbooks for 6- to 10-year-old students. Each question is associated with an age level; there are two questions per age group, from 6 to 10.

    The griffin, griffon, or gryphon (Ancient Greek: γρύψ, romanized: grýps; Classical Latin: grȳps or grȳpus; [1] Late and Medieval Latin: [2] gryphes, grypho etc.; Old French: griffon) is a legendary creature with the body, tail, and back legs of a lion, and the head and wings of an eagle with its talons on the front legs.
